How to open the drain valve of the air compressor

Open the drain valve of the air compressor according to the following steps:

1. preparation

  1. power Off:

    • before performing any maintenance operations, first make sure that the air compressor has been turned off and the power supply has been cut off to prevent accidental startup and the risk of electric shock.
  2. Prepare the tool:

    • depending on the type of drain valve, it may be necessary to prepare a wrench, screwdriver or other suitable tool.

2. find the drain valve

  1. check the equipment manual:

    • different air compressor models and brands, the location and type of drain valve may be different. First check the operating instructions of the equipment to understand the exact location and type of drain valve.
  2. Common Location:

    • the drain valve is usually located at the bottom of the air storage tank of the air compressor or at the bottom of the oil and gas separation tank. Some air compressors may also have a drain valve at the bottom of the filter.

3. open the drain valve

  1. identify the type of drain valve:

    • the drain valve may be a plug valve, ball valve or other type of valve. Different types of valves may open differently.
  2. Open valve:

    • plug valve: Using a screwdriver or other tool, gently rotate the handle of the plug valve until the valve opens. Some stopcocks may need to be fully unscrewed.
    • Ball valve: Using a wrench or hand, turn the handle of the ball valve counterclockwise until the valve opens. Ball valves usually have a clear switch mark.
  3. slow drainage:

    • after opening the valve, the accumulated water will gradually drain. It is recommended to open the valve slowly to avoid sudden splashing of water.

4. observation and inspection

  1. observe water flow:

    • observe the speed and color of the discharged water. Slower water flow rate or cloudy color may indicate more water accumulation or blockage of the drain valve.
  2. Check water quality:

    • if the discharged water contains more impurities or oil, it may be necessary to further check and clean the inside of the air compressor.

5. close drain valve

  1. fully emptying:

    • wait for the accumulated water to drain completely before closing the drain valve.
  2. Ensure sealing:

    • after closing the drain valve, check whether the valve is well sealed to prevent air leakage.

6. considerations

  1. safe operation:

    • during the drainage operation, make sure that the air compressor is turned off and the power supply is cut off to prevent accidental start-up.
  2. regular drainage:

    • according to the use environment and working time of the air compressor, the accumulated water in the air storage tank shall be discharged regularly. It is generally recommended to conduct a drainage operation every 3 days to a week.
  3. Clean the valve:

    • if it is found that the drain valve is blocked or not smooth, the valve and the surrounding water area should be cleaned in time.
  4. Check equipment:

    • if the discharged water contains more impurities or oil, it may be necessary to further check the internal parts of the air compressor to ensure the normal operation of the equipment.

According to the above steps, the drain valve of the air compressor can be effectively opened to discharge the accumulated water in the air storage tank, thereby maintaining the normal operation of the air compressor and extending its service life.
